Ubuntu Security Notice USN-1764-1
March 14, 2013
glance vulnerability
============================================================================
A security issue affects these releases of Ubuntu and its derivatives:
- Ubuntu 12.10
- Ubuntu 12.04 LTS
Summary:
Glance could be made to expose sensitive information over the network.
Software Description:
- glance: OpenStack Image Registry and Delivery Service
Details:
Stuart McLaren discovered an issue with Glance v1 API requests. An
authenticated attacker could exploit this to expose the Glance operator's
Swift and/or S3 credentials via the response headers when requesting a
cached image.
Update instructions:
The problem can be corrected by updating your system to the following
package versions:
Ubuntu 12.10:
python-glance 2012.2.1-0ubuntu1.2
Ubuntu 12.04 LTS:
python-glance 2012.1.3+stable~20120821-120fcf-0ubuntu1.5
In general, a standard system update will make all the necessary changes.
